Pedestrian seriously injured after being struck by vehicle in north Lincoln
LINCOLN, Neb. (KLKN) — Lincoln Police said a man suffered life-threatening injuries after being struck by a vehicle in north Lincoln early Monday morning.
The accident happened just before 2:30 a.m. at the intersection of Highway 34 and W. Fletcher Ave.
Police said a 2015 Jeep Wrangler was traveling southbound on Highway 34 when it struck a 41-year-old man who was crossing the highway.
LPD said medical personnel provided aid to the man, who was taken to the hospital.
LPD said no citations have been issued and the driver of the Jeep is cooperating with authorities.
The investigation is ongoing.
